使用JavaScript

时间:2018-12-25 15:28:34

标签: javascript asp.net web-site-project

我有一个文件夹,其中包含两个aspx空网站文件(task1.aspx和task2.aspx)。 那就是task1.aspx中的代码:

<html>
<head>
    <title>TASK 1</title>
</head>
<body>
    <p id="answer" style="font-size: 89px"></p>
    <script type="text/javascript">
        num1 = parseInt(prompt("Please enter num1:"));
        num2 = parseInt(prompt("Please enter num2:"));
        if (num1 > num2) {
            var ans = num1;
            document.getElementById("answer").innerHTML = "The biggest number is num1 and is equal to " + ans;
        }
        else if (num2 > num1) {
            var ans = num2;
            document.getElementById("answer").innerHTML = "The biggest number is num2 and is equal to " + ans;
        }
    </script>
</body>
</html>

非常简单的JS代码...我只是想知道是否有可能在task1的JavaScript代码结束后立即打开第二个aspx文件(task2.aspx),因此它将以 new的形式打开taks2页面,空白页面?你能帮我吗?


我在这里尝试了一些答案,但实际上我希望在新标签页中打开新页面。你知道怎么做吗?

1 个答案:

答案 0 :(得分:0)

您可能希望将window.open JavaScript与 _blank 参数一起使用。

您要尝试执行的操作是用户体验。您不希望用户在看到第一页的结果之前就显示新页面而迷失方向。

根据您要执行的操作/代码,我建议在task1上使用“下一步”按钮,以使用户知道他们现在可以转到“下一步”页面。如果这打开了一个新窗口,那一切都很好。虽然只是我的意见